Nice Recovery...Just As It Should Be

Well that's what Jason keeps telling me. I get a little nuts on the recovery runs because it's hard to slow down. It's important I realize, but going from an 8:45 pace to a 10min pace is tough. But we did it this morning, coming in for 4 miles at 39:56. I did love this run because there isn't anything to comment about it. Just ran, felt good, felt strong, felt easy. No leg pains....just running.

I have always thought that running these recovery runs at a proper pace has made all the other runs of the week easier. It's a shakedown run, get's the crappiness out the legs and gets them ready to run long or far or whatever. Something to keep in mind for furture recovery days.
